This position is a key member of our sales team, working with Lamar account executives and customers to build innovative outdoor advertising campaigns that deliver results. Our Lamar office in Cincinnati, Ohio is now hiring a new sales team member to help us bring effective outdoor advertising campaigns to life for brands in Cincinnati, OH and the surrounding areas.

The purpose of the Sales & Campaign Coordinator is to perform all sales administrative functions occurring both before and after the contract phase of the sales cycle. This includes: prospecting new customer leads for the sales team, preparing sales presentations and proposals, and coordinating the execution of advertising campaigns sold by the sales team. In addition, there may be other tasks assigned by Account Executives, the Sales Manager, and/or General Manager.

A day in the life:

Prior to Contract Phase:
  • Prospecting new customer leads for the sales team.
  • Prepares sales presentations and proposals.
  • Provides product, promotion, and pricing information by clarifying customer requests; selecting appropriate information; forwarding information; answering questions.
  • Coordinates and enters requests for charting or assists with the charting function
  • Coordinates and enters requests for conceptual (sample) art for the AE's.
  • Maintains customer database or CRM by inputting customer profiles and updates; preparing and distributing reports.
  • Tracks sales expenses by tracking, consolidating, analyzing, and summarizing expenses; forwarding for reimbursement.
  • Updates job knowledge by participating in educational opportunities.
